I promise to post a proper introduction in a few days, but for now I’d like to start by sharing the story of how Boris and yours truly came to meet. While the story is not particularly exciting and hardly about watches, it is a nice example of how our passion for wristwatches can ignite a long lasting, international friendship;

In January of this year I was selling a Jaeger-LeCoultre Master Compressor Memovox – the very one that’s been featured on this blog a few times. I put it up on Chrono24, hoping to attract some international buyers since the market for used high-end watches can be slow at times in The Netherlands. When walking to Amsterdam Central Station from work a day or two later I got a call from a gentleman calling from Germany. Those of you who’ve been dealing watchs know: callers are serious buyers! So we talked a while, exchanged a few e-mails and then he said he’d come to The Netherlands and pick it up! Wow, talk about a guy ready to do business and travel for it.. 🙂

We decided to meet two days later in my hometown – Amersfoort, The Netherlands. And sure, ’round noon Boris arrived at my doorstep. We had some coffee, I showed Boris the watch and since we’re both full blown watch geeks, we had a great time ofcourse – and great lunch for that matter, at an Italian restaurant just around the corner, owned by a dear friend of mine and fellow watch enthousiast. But that’s a story for another post.

But here’s the fun part: ever since Boris bought the Memovox we’ve constantly been in touch. There’s hardly been a week in which Boris and I haven’t talked watches, wether it’s by mail, by phone or through Facebook. We’ve met at watchfairs both in The Netherlands as well as in Germany and there will be many more – if only for next weeks fair in Cologne.. (and Boris, let’s try to meet at BaselWorld 2012!)

And this, my fellow watch enthousiasts, is a great thing: making friends all over the world by sharing the love of these little mechanical marvels. Ofcourse I hope to meet many of you IRL soon too 🙂
